Output 21d6fc63f24bd1d0d75888d9e958bfc576059d1a867867c628eb4ba676a3234d:1

value
137492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d441c8a7f1830bc73c4fc2f454e35f639020a15 OP_EQUALVERIFY OP_CHECKSIG
address
1DswsX14sHLtP7pMGNiH4K68DdVRLaJxAG
transaction
21d6fc63f24bd1d0d75888d9e958bfc576059d1a867867c628eb4ba676a3234d
spent
true